KEN DOHERTY HAS fallen at the final hurdle in his bid to qualify for this year’s World Snooker Championship in The Crucible, Sheffield.
Doherty was leading Wales’ Ryan Day 5-4 in their best-of-19 clash ahead of today’s qualifying action, with a spot in the main draw on the line.
But world number 20 Day was dominant this evening as he eventually ran out a 10-6 winner at Ponds Forge in Sheffield.
Others to secure their spots in the main draw included former world number one Ding Junjui of China and former world champions Peter Ebdon and Graeme Dott.
